Msian tycoon held in West Papua for smuggling timber
Published:  Feb 21, 2003 11:33 AM
Updated: Jan 29, 2008 10:21 AM

A prominent Malaysian businessman was arrested by the Indonesian police for allegedly smuggling timber from Indonesia's West Papua province, also known as Irian Jaya.

According to a Bernama report today, the businessman identified o­nly as "M" was detained early this week in Sorong, a town o­n the western side of the island.

M was said to be a well-known corporate figure with a wide range of business interests and owned hotels and malls in Australia.

However, West Papua police chief Inspector-General Budi Utomo did not reveal any other details.
